#bb28e6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b28e6 is composed of 73.3% red, 15.7%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.7% cyan, 82.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 286.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 52.9%. #bb28e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#7700cd.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#bb28e6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bb28e6 has RGB values of R:187, G:40,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 12265702.

Shades and Tints of #bb28e6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020d is the darkest color, while #fefb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b28e6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88848a is the less saturated color, while #c516f8 is the most saturated one.
